Abstract
An improved railway brake shoe member characterized by logitudinally tapered sidewalls of the brake shoe that provide adaptive response to braking under conditions of mis-alignment between the brake shoe member and the tread of a railway car wheel by facilitating wear-in of the mis-aligned brake shoe, thereby assuring brake shoe/wheel tread engagement and accordingly alleviating degradation of braking efficiency and undesirable thermal inputs to the wheel flange that otherwise results from such brake shoe mis-alignment.
Claims
exact text as granted — not AI-modifiedI claim:
1. For frictionally braking a railway car wheel having a tread, a rim at one side of the tread and a flange at the other side of the tread, a brake shoe member comprising: (a) a backing plate to which a brake force is applied; and (b) a brake shoe block affixed to said backing plate, said brake shoe block having first and second longitudinal sidewalls disposed lengthwise on opposite sides of a longitudinal centerline of said brake shoe block and opposing end walls, said sidewalls and said end walls delineating a braking face therebetween adapted to engage said wheel tread to provide said frictional braking of said railway car wheel, said opposing end walls being disposed in generally perpendicular relationship to said longitudinal centerline of said brake shoe block, and at least said first longitudinal sidewall having a longitudinal taper including a first tapered portion and a second tapered portion forming the entire extent of said first sidewall for limiting the area of said braking face along said at least said first sidewall having contact with one of the wheel flange and wheel rim when said brake shoe member is misaligned with said wheel tread to thereby adapt said braking face for engagement with said wheel tread.
2. A brake shoe member as recited in claim 1, wherein the taper of said first tapered portion and said second tapered portion is in opposite directions.
3. A brake shoe member as recited in claim 2, wherein said first tapered portion is symmetrical with said second tapered portion about a plane passing through the longitudinal midpoint of said brake shoe member perpendicular to said longitudinal centerline.
4. A brake shoe member as recited in claim 3, further characterized in that the lateral dimension of said braking face perpendicular to said longitudinal centerline is greatest at the longitudinal midpoint of said brake shoe member.
5. For frictionally braking a railway car wheel having a tread, a rim at one side of the tread and a flange at the other side of the tread, a brake shoe member comprising: (a) a backing plate to which a brake force is applied; (b) a brake shoe block affixed to said backing plate and having first and second break shoe segments each of which comprise: (i) first and second longitudinal sidewalls disposed lengthwise on opposite sides of a longitudinal centerline of said brake shoe block; (ii) an inner end wall at one terminus of said first sidewall adjacent a longitudinal midpoint of said brake shoe member; and (iii) an outer end wall at the other terminus of said first sidewall disposed in generally perpendicular relationship to said longitudinal centerline of said brake shoe block, said sidewalls and said end walls delineating a braking face therebetween to provide said frictional braking of said railway car wheel, at least said first longitudinal sidewall having a longitudinal taper such that the lateral dimension of said braking face perpendicular to said longitudinal centerline decreases in a direction from said inner end wall to said outer end wall of each one of said first and second segments of said brake shoe member to limit the area of said braking face along said at least said first sidewall having contact with one of said wheel flange and said wheel rim when said brake shoe member is mis-aligned with said wheel tread to thereby adapt said braking face for engagement with said wheel tread.
6. A brake shoe member as recited in claim 5, wherein said longitudinal taper of said at least said first sidewall is rectilinear.
7. A brake shoe member as recited in claim 5, wherein said first longitudinal sidewall includes a portion thereof disposed in generally parallel relationship with said longitudinal centerline.
8. A brake shoe member as recited in claim 7, wherein said second sidewall is mirror image of said first sidewall.
9. A brake shoe member as recited in claim 5, wherein the dimension of said at least said first sidewall along said longitudinal taper is greater than the maximum lateral dimension of said braking face perpendicular to said longitudinal centerline.
10. A brake shoe member as recited in claim 9, wherein said longitudinal taper of said at least said first sidewall is such that the lateral dimension of said braking face perpendicular to said longitudinal centerline is greatest at a location intermediate said inner and outer end walls.
